On Tuesday, January 31, 2012 fellow Rotarian, Tama Holve of presented an interesting and informative talk on "Uh...Why Should I Use a Travel Agent?" Guests received a beautiful calendar, travel publication and citrus-scented lip balm, courtesy of Willett Travel.
With humor and stories, Tama revealed that when going through a Travel Agency such as hers, the customer's best interest is their priority. Hotels and other amenities are motivated to provide better service as they must answer to the Agency. If there's an emergency, the agency is there to help on the customer's behalf as well.
Over the past 25 years, under Tama's guidance, Willett Travel grew from 9 to 60 employees. They now contract with Signature Travel Network, which provides purchasing power for deals and specialty venues to their clients such as a Food Network Cruise.
Willett Travel Agency takes the time to get to know their clients, some of whom have been with them from the booking their honeymoon to booking their grandchildren's honeymoons. It's about buiding relationships over the years.
Two fellow Rotarians, Bob Black and club President, Jonathan Israel, gave testimonials to the service they received from Tama's agency for their special travel plans. The service they received was beyond their expectations.
Before Tama, Willett Travel had been owned by two other Rotarians, Charlie Willett and Jack Greenwald, between 1943 - 1987. A company that follows the Rotary 4-Way Test can be expected to be held to high ethical standards.
